Fourteen sailors have been selected to join the Alinghi Red Bull Racing crew and represent the Société Nautique de Genève as a Challenger for the 37th America’s Cup.

The 14 selected are all young, Swiss and talented, with solid experience in foiling, fast boats, rowing and cycling; and will represent Alinghi Red Bull Racing and Switzerland in the next America’s Cup – sailing’s most prestigious event – to be held in Barcelona in 2024.

With an average age of 30 (11 years younger than the last crew that took Switzerland to victory in Valencia) this team represents the youth factor. Eight of them will board the AC75 foiling monohull, classified into two groups: the driving group and the power group.

For the sailors in the first group, called afterguard, selection started last summer with interviews, followed by physical and sailing tests.

Pierre-Yves Jorand, co-general manager in charge of sports operations, explained: “It was really a collective effort: we worked with the head trainer Nils Frei and the first sailors selected and made all our decisions together. Character, Attitude and development potential are as important as skills.”

The sailors in the driving group gained their experience across a range of elite-level sports, flying boats and the Red Bull Youth America’s Cup and personify what is called the ‘Alinghi generation’.

The youngest is 2014 Optimist world champion Nicolas Rolaz, 22, who revealed: “It’s an honour for me, a dream come true. I started sailing during the previous victory in 2007; Ernesto Bertarelli and his crew had shown that it was possible to reach the top even if you’re from a landlocked country like Switzerland.”

Alinghi Red Bull Racing sailing crew

  • Maxime Bachelin, 24 – driving group
  • Matias Bühler, 39 – driving group
  • Arthur Cevey, 26 – power group
  • Nicolas Charbonnier, 40 – driving group
  • Lucien Cujean, 32 – driving group
  • Barnabé Delarze, 27 – power group
  • Yves Detrey, 43 – driving group
  • Augustin Maillefer, 29 – power group
  • Bryan Mettraux, 31 – driving group
  • Arnaud Psarofaghis, 33 – driving group
  • Nicolas Rolaz, 22 – power group
  • Théry Schir, 29 – power group
  • Nils Theuninck, 25 – power group
  • Florian Trüb, 28 – power group

Design team

  • Marcelino Botin (ESP) – principal designer
  • Adolfo Carrau (URU) – design coordinator
  • Steven Robert (FRA) – structural engineer lead
  • Gautier Sergent (FRA) – sail designer
  • Joseph Ozanne (FRA) – simulator lead
